How To Choose The Best Bath Scrub
Not all bath scrubs are created equal. A scrub that works wonders for someone with oily shoulders might wreak havoc on dry, sensitive knees. The key lies in matching the exfoliation method, particle size, and supporting ingredients to your specific skin type and concern.
Physical vs. Chemical Exfoliants
The first fork in the road is whether you want a scrub that relies on manual abrasion (physical) or one that uses acids to dissolve the bonds holding dead skin cells together (chemical). Physical scrubs give you immediate, tactile feedback — you feel the grains working. Chemical exfoliants are gentler on the surface but require time and consistency to show results. Some premium formulas combine both for a one-two punch that addresses texture and congestion in a single step.
Particle Size and Shape
Big, jagged particles like crushed walnut shells can create micro-tears in the skin’s barrier, leading to irritation and even infection over time. Look for scrubs that use spherical or uniformly milled particles — think jojoba beads, fine pumice, or precisely ground salts. Smaller, rounder grains provide consistent exfoliation without the risk of over-scrubbing a particular spot.
Supporting Hydrating Ingredients
Exfoliation strips away more than just dead cells — it can also strip away natural oils if the formula isn’t balanced with hydrators. Premium scrubs incorporate ingredients like retinol, hyaluronic acid, ceramides, or niacinamide to replenish moisture and support the skin barrier immediately after exfoliation. A scrub that leaves your skin feeling tight or dry is working against you in the long run.

1. Nécessaire The Body Exfoliator
Nécessaire has engineered a hybrid formula that combines fine volcanic pumice for physical exfoliation with a three-acid blend of glycolic, lactic, and salicylic acids for chemical resurfacing. This dual-action approach is particularly effective at smoothing the rough, bumpy texture associated with keratosis pilaris and reducing ingrown hairs. The gel-cream texture lathers into a gentle foam, so you don’t need to scrub aggressively to feel the grains working — a major safety advantage for those with sensitive or reactive skin.
The fragrance profile leans herbal and grounding with notes of eucalyptus, Siberian fir, and lavender, but a fragrance-free version is also available for those who prefer a neutral base layer. It is dermatologist-tested, hypoallergenic, and non-comedogenic, and it holds the Eczema Association Seal of Approval, which speaks to its gentleness even on compromised barriers. Users report that a single tube lasts for months when used one to two times per week, making the upfront investment more palatable over time.
On the downside, the dark pumice granules can be messy if your shower lacks a handheld spray head, and some users with very dry skin find the chemical exfoliants too potent for daily use. It is best positioned as a weekly or bi-weekly treatment rather than an everyday scrub. For anyone specifically battling KP, strawberry legs, or persistent ingrowns, this is the most targeted solution on the list.

3. medicube Body Peel Shot
medicube takes a completely different approach by eliminating physical grains entirely. The Body Peel Shot is a watery, fast-absorbing serum that relies on BHA, LHA, and PHA to dissolve dead skin cells without any manual scrubbing. This makes it a strong contender for those with sensitive skin who still want regular chemical exfoliation, or for anyone who dislikes the gritty texture of traditional scrubs. The gommage-style formula causes dead skin to ball up and roll off, providing visible confirmation that exfoliation is happening, even though it is chemically driven.
The inclusion of kojic acid and turmeric targets uneven skin tone and hyperpigmentation, while hyaluronic acid and ceramides ensure the skin barrier stays hydrated and intact after the peel. Users report immediate softness and a gradual improvement in bumpy skin, dark elbows, and knees. It also serves as an excellent pre-spray tan prep because it creates a smooth, even canvas without stripping natural oils.
On the practical side, the serum can be a bit messy — it is best applied outside the shower over a drain or on a towel, because the rolling dead skin balls can stick to body hair. It is also a slower process than a traditional scrub, requiring a minute or two of gentle rubbing. For those who prefer a chemical-only approach and have the patience for the ritual, this is a uniquely effective option.
